Man kills wife, dumps body in Nistru
A 55-year-old man is suspected to have shot his wife to death and dumped her body, as well as the gun, in the Nistru River, Info-Prim Neo reports.
According to the Ministry of the Interior, the tragedy happened in a household in Rascovat village, Soroca district, at the end of last week. The police as called by the victim's son-in-law, who alerted them that his mother-in-law was missing.
The body was found in the Nistru River. The police found that in the night of the crime, the victim’s husband came home drunk and they had an argument. The man shot his wife in the chest with an illegally-owned gun. She died instantly. In order to get rid of the body, the man went to his son-in-law and asked his car, claiming he wanted to go to the forest. He used the car to take the body 3 km from the village and dump it in the Nistru alongside the gun.
The man is charged with premeditated murder, which is punishable by 20 years in jail or even life sentence. The villagers say that the couple was previously known as a hardworking well-off family. They had a daughter and three grandsons.
